Seasonal Tips for Painting in Bonita Springs

Optimal Times for Exterior Work

The best time to tackle exterior painting is during the cooler months of November through February. During this period, temperatures are more moderate, reducing the risk of paint failure due to extreme heat or humidity.

Interior Projects Year-Round

Interior painting can be done year-round in Bonita Springs since indoor conditions remain relatively stable throughout seasons. However, it’s advisable to avoid working during peak hurricane season (August – October) if you’re concerned about potential interruptions.

Coastal Considerations for Painting

Humidity and Salt Air Resilience

Due to its coastal location, Bonita Springs experiences higher humidity levels and salt air from nearby beaches. These elements can cause paint to deteriorate faster over time unless proper sealants and coatings are applied beforehand.

Environmental Concerns

Bonita Springs places a strong emphasis on environmental sustainability. When selecting paints, opt for low-VOC (volatile organic compound) options to minimize negative impacts on air quality and health.

How often should I repaint my home or business in Bonita Springs?

The frequency of repainting depends largely on exposure conditions but generally every 5-7 years is recommended for exterior surfaces and more frequently (1-3 years) for high traffic areas indoors.
